At our core is doing what is right to delight our customers and succeed in an ever-changing world.We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Embedded Systems Engineer to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for designing, developing, and optimizing hardware and firmware for embedded systems.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ams to define system requirements and architecture, lead the MCU selection, develop prototypes and prove concept viability.    Key deliverables will include analysis, technical documentation, design specifications, code with comments, and user guides. Our engineers stay up-to-date with emerging technologies and industry trends in embedded systems and firmware development.ResponsibilitiesDesigns and develops embedded systems for PC and related platforms to meet project requirements and constraints.Develops and executes test plans to validate system and firmware functionalitySpecifies and documents communication protocols, system states, and feature requirements in partnership with other firmware and software teams.Drives innovation and integration of new technologies into projects and activities in the firmware design organization through prototype development, presentation, and documentation.Manages relationships with internal and external partners for components, firmware design, and development.Defines system architecture and specifications in collaboration with hardware and software teams.Stays up to date on latest industry trends, component capabilities, and advancements in embedded systems.Education & Experience RecommendedFour-year or Graduate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Electrical Engineering, or any other related discipline or commensurate work experience or demonstrated competence.Typically has 7-10 years of work experience, preferably in firmware development, or a related field.Proven experience in embedded firmware development and architecture.Proficiency in programming languages such as C and C++.Strong understanding of microcontrollers, RTOS, and hardware interfaces (I2C/I3C, SPI, UART, etc.).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ail.Effective communication and teamwork abilities.Experience with various development tools and IDEs.Expertise in identifying and solving hardware related issuesPreferred CertificationsNAKnowledge & Skills• Agile Methodology• C (Programming Language)• C++ (Programming Language)• Python (Programming Language)• Real-Time Operating Systems• Debugging of hardware and firmware• Embedded Systems / Firmware Development• Git (Version Control System)• Software Development Methodologies and Tools• Experience with Embedded ML applications strongly desiredImpact & Scope• Impacts function and leads and/or provides expertise to functional project teams and may participate in cross-functional initiatives.Complexity• Works on complex problems where analysis of situations or data requires an in-depth evaluation of multiple factors.Disclaimer• This job description describes the general nature and level of work performed in this role.
